We are the forest

Together in unity but apart in individuality
like the branches of an ancient tree

Flowing continuously through our obstacles and housing life with abundance
like the currents of a rapid river

Supporting each other at the greatest of heights through the aging of time
like the sides of a steep mountain

Holding a great and potential power which origins are from the infinite source of love
like the creatures of the forests

And as the cabin inside our little forest watches over the forest's unity, so does our household stay warm with love.
